"contents": "<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The Ingonyama Trust says it has not been complicit in limiting women’s access to tribal land in KwaZulu-Natal.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">This was stated by Ingonyama Trust Board (ITB) chairperson Jerome Ngwenya, who fielded questions from journalists during a Zoom engagement with the South African National Editors’ Forum (Sanef) in KwaZulu-Natal on Wednesday.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">“The issue that there are women struggling for land... either it’s not there or they are referring to other places outside Ingonyama Trust land,” he said.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Ngwenya was responding to queries around facilitating access to farmland for women who are battling to obtain land administered by the trust.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The ITB controls 2.8 million hectares of communal land in the province, with Zulu King Goodwill Zwelithini as sole trustee. The trust has </span><a href=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/opinionista/2020-12-08-time-for-the-ingonyama-trust-board-to-explain-how-it-manages-its-land/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">been criticised</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> for being unconstitutional, discriminating against women based on gender and unfairly treating residents living on trust land in rural areas.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In August 2020, Ngwenya was </span><a href=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/opinionista/2020-10-01-ingonyama-trusts-stance-on-women-accessing-its-land-is-an-insult-and-perpetuates-colonialism/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">mired in controversy</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> after saying a bill designed to address unfair discrimination of women </span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">to their right of land tenure should not apply to land administered by the trust. The proposed legislation is the </span><a href=\"https://static.pmg.org.za/ULTRA_as_amended_1991_to_2011.pdf\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Upgrading of Land Tenure Rights Amendment Bill</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">.</span>\r\n\r\nhttps://www.dailymaverick.co.za/opinionista/2020-10-01-ingonyama-trusts-stance-on-women-accessing-its-land-is-an-insult-and-perpetuates-colonialism/\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Ngwenya was quoted as saying during an Agriculture, Land Reform and Rural Development parliamentary committee meeting that the “exercise” would “do more harm than good”.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Women’s land and property rights have traditionally been undermined under customary law in South Africa. In 2015, the trust came under fire when it required residents to sign 40-year lease agreements and pay rent for land they had owned by the customary right for generations.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The matter was taken to court in 2018 where it emerged that women, in particular, had their land </span><a href=\"https://mg.co.za/news/2020-12-07-rural-women-take-the-ingonyama-trust-to-court/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">rights stripped away</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> since only males were allowed to sign leases.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">According to </span><a href=\"https://mg.co.za/article/2018-11-09-00-ingonyama-trust-strips-women-of-land/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">reports</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">, in some instances widows were evicted from family homes by their sons, and women were forced to apply for leases through boyfriends who had no stake in the land.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In December last year, judgment was reserved in the complex case brought to the Pietermaritzburg High Court by the Legal Resources Centre on behalf of the Council for the Advancement of the South African Constitution, the Rural Women’s Movement and seven informal land rights owners.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The applicants wanted the leases declared unlawful and invalid under the Constitution. This included the cancellation of lease agreements and a refund of all money paid by the lessees.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Ngwenya, who participated in Wednesday’s discussion in a bid to dispel “misinformation” </span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">and “disinformation” he felt was perpetuated by the media and civil society against the trust, said countless women had access to land as subsistence farmers.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">He found it “strange” that when reports surfaced of women who struggled to access land, they were people whom the trust often didn’t know or could not locate. But, said Ngwenya, “those people conveniently have access to the media that is gunning for Ingonyama Trust”.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">It was suggested that the ITB commit to hosting a workshop to train journalists on land management and how the trust works.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Also present at the engagement was Inkosi Thabisile Zulu, the deputy chair of the provincial house of traditional leaders and a member of the Zulu royal council. She explained that to access land, one needed to first approach the local headman to identify available lots, then consult with the traditional council. The ITB is not approached directly. </span>\r\n\r\nhttps://www.dailymaverick.co.za/article/2021-03-09-a-tale-of-three-parliamentary-bills-and-three-lawmaking-pitfalls/\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">However, traditional leaders have been criticised for barring women from land tenure rights and being the driving force demanding that only men can sign the controversial lease agreements. </span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">In a step towards land reform, the Cabinet approved the Land Court Bill in late February which might result in </span><a href=\"https://www.dailymaverick.co.za/article/2021-03-09-a-tale-of-three-parliamentary-bills-and-three-lawmaking-pitfalls/\"><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">significant amendments</span></a><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> to </span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">at least nine existing laws, including the Ingonyama Trust Act.</span>\r\n\r\n<span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">The bill seeks to ensure stronger judicial oversight over land claims and eliminate hurdles to land restitution. </span><b>DM</b>",
